    Abstract: An image forming apparatus includes an image forming portion that forms an image on a recording material, and a fixing portion including a cylindrical heat transfer member, and a heating member contacting an inner surface of the heat transfer member. The fixing portion fixes the image on the recording material by heating the recording material, on which the image has been formed, by heat from the heating member through the heat transfer member. A control unit controls a target temperature of the heating member, and analyzes whether or not a plurality of pixels, of image data corresponding to the image to be formed on the recording material, in each interval corresponding to a circumferential length of the heat transfer member, with respect to a recording material feeding direction, are pixels for forming an image with a predetermined density or more, and sets the target temperature depending on an analyzation result.

    Abstract: A fixing device includes a belt, a heater, and a pressing member for forming a nip through the belt in cooperation with the heater. The nip includes a region at which a width of the nip with respect to a feeding direction of a recording material gradually increases from a longitudinal central portion toward a longitudinal end portion, and a pressure of the nip gradually increases from the longitudinal central portion toward the longitudinal end portion. A heat-conductive member includes a regulating portion for regulating movement thereof relative to a supporting member in a longitudinal direction of the heater. The regulating portion is provided in a region of the heat-conductive member corresponding to a position of the nip closer to the longitudinal end portion than to the longitudinal central portion, and a bias member is provided outside of the region of the heat-conductive member corresponding to the position of the nip.

    Abstract: A fixing apparatus includes a tubular film, an elongate heater, a roller, and a lubricant interposed between the heater and the film. A temperature detecting member detects a temperature of the heater, a controller controls electrical power supplied to the heater so that a temperature detected by the temperature detecting member reaches a target temperature, and a guide member guides the film. The guide member has a plurality of protrusions protruding toward the inner surface of the film. In a longitudinal direction of the guide member, a first region of the guide member corresponds to the temperature detecting member, and a second region of the guide member does not correspond to the temperature detecting member. In addition, a width of one protrusion located at the first region is greater than a width of some of the plurality protrusions located at the second region.

    Abstract: In a configuration in which a voltage of polarity opposite to charging polarity of toner is applied to a conveyance guide, controlling deposition of toner on the conveyance guide has been difficult. When performing duplex image formation, a potential difference between a surface potential of a photoconductive drum charged by a charging roller and a potential of the conveyance guide is smaller during printing on the second surface than during printing on the first surface.

    Abstract: An image heating device includes a rotator, a heater including a heat generating resistor, a connector electrically connected to the heater, and a power interrupting unit that detects an abnormal temperature rise of the heater and interrupt supply of the power to the heater. The power interrupting unit includes a first terminal and a second terminal, a first conductive sheet metal that electrically connects the connector to the first terminal, a second conductive sheet metal that to electrically connects the connector to the second terminal via the heat generating resistor, a length of the second conductive sheet metal being different from a length of the first conductive sheet metal in the longitudinal direction of the heater, and a supporting member supporting the heater and including a regulation portion that regulates rotation of the power interrupting unit.
